Overcoming the Fear of the Practical Test: Strategies for Success
The practical test is a crucial section of various accreditation procedures, especially in driving, aviation, health care, and other technical fields. For numerous people, the anxiety connected with practical tests can be immobilizing, turning an easy presentation of skills into a source of dread. Comprehending the roots of this worry and employing reliable techniques can considerably boost your efficiency and confidence during practical assessments.

Understanding the Fear of Practical Tests
The fear of practical tests is a multifaceted issue rooted in mental, emotional, and situational aspects. Below are some typical reasons that contribute to this stress and anxiety:

1. Fear of Judgment
- Lots of individuals fret about the opinions of examiners or peers. This fear of unfavorable examination can result in insecurity.
2. Worry of Failure

3. Absence of Preparation
- Inadequate practice or preparation can intensify feelings of stress and anxiety, producing a self-perpetuating cycle of insecurity.
4. High Expectations
- The desire to perform perfectly can heighten stress, leading people to fixate on making mistakes instead of focusing on their strengths and skills.
Techniques to Manage Fear Before Your Practical Test
There are a number of methods that people can embrace to relieve their fears and enhance their possibilities of success on the practical test.
Preparation and Practice
- Start Early: Allocate an enough amount of time to prepare for the practical test. Create a study and practice schedule that gradually constructs your abilities.
- Hands-On Experience: Seek chances for real-life practice. This could include mock tests, simulations, or supervised practice with experienced equivalents.
Mind Management
- Visualization Techniques: Employ mental practice session by picturing yourself effectively completing the test. This can construct confidence and lower stress and anxiety.
- Mindfulness and Relaxation: Practice breathing exercises, meditation, or yoga to support feelings and preserve focus.
